Happy Sant Dwynwen’s Day!

Radio DJ Grant Mazzy was once king of the airwaves, but his big mouth and even bigger ego have reduced him to a washed-up star. Forced to leave the national stations behind, he finds himself at Beacon Radio, Pontypool’s little-known station in the South Wales valleys.

On a snowy St Dwynwen’s Day, Mazzy and his team settle in for another breakfast show of news, weather, traffic and call-ins. But things take a disturbing turn when muddled reports come in of an outbreak of riots and babbling crowds in the town.

Panic spreads. Terror closes in. Can Mazzy remain on air to make sense of it all, or will Pontypool fall silent?

Based on the original radio play by Tony Burgess which inspired the 2008 cult horror film, Pontypool is a new stage adaptation of the story that turned the zombie genre on its head.

Adapted for the stage by Hefin Robinson and directed by Dan Phillips, with immersive sound design by Ben Samuels.

A Wales Millennium Centre Production.

Dan was thrilled to bring Anne Washburn’s incredible to the UK for the first time with the third year students of Northampton University. To be able to share this play about what it takes to get a play through tech and in front of an audience feels very fitting in an age where theatre is struggling.

Ladies and gentlemen, welcome to tech. Around you, a company of 12 is engaged in the very peculiar—and peculiarly impossible—task of making a new play. You’ll have a seat next to the sound designer as she mixes cues. You’ll eavesdrop on backstage gossip as it happens over headset. You’ll watch the director struggle to contain the uncontainable. Anne Washburn took notes during her tech rehearsals over the years. 10 Out of 12 is a wry and absorbing look at how work forms us and deforms us.

Directed by Dan, Richard Harris' Stepping Out will embark on a new tour later this year.

The award-winning comedic play (adapted into a movie in 1991 with Liza Minnelli and Julie Walters) has been reworked by Harris to be set in the present day. It follows a group of tap dancers who are under the tutelage of a former professional. The show will visit Portsmouth, Dartford, Cardiff, Truro, Peterborough, Barnstaple, High Wycombe, Cheltenham and Eastbourne, with further dates to be announced.

Dan’s production of It’s a Wonderful Life - A Live Radio Play opens this week at the University of Northampton which marks the third year actors’ first public production. This adaptation by Christine Foster sees a group of actors in 1948 on Christmas Eve take on the role of foley artists as ‘Charlie the sound guy’ is stuck in hospital.

Dan is off to Finland in July to direct Romulan Taiteellinen Teatteri’s summer production of King Lear. Performed in an abandoned fire station, a middle aged Lear abandons his post to go on a wild adventure to make up for his loss of youth. Translated into Finnish this production will run from the 17th July.

Dan returns to Mountview Academy to direct Bob Carlton’s groundbreaking musical, Return to the Forbidden Planet.

Inspired by Shakespeare’s The Tempest and packed with rock ‘n’ roll classics this Olivier Award winning musical spectacular is performed by Mountview’s Actor Musicians. Prepare for blast off!
